How should you color this page?
Gather your favorite coloring tools—colored pencils, markers, or crayons—and follow these simple steps:
- Start Large: Begin by coloring the largest areas first, like the road, sidewalks, and building walls.
- Add Mid-Sizes: Move to medium-sized areas next, such as the bus, the bus shelter roof, and tree leaves.
- Focus on Details: Finally, bring focus to the smaller details: the people's clothing, windows, street signs, and flowers.

What are some coloring tips for this page?
- Create Depth: Use lighter shades for objects in the distance and darker, richer shades for things up close.
- Set the Mood: Use warm colors (yellows, oranges) for a sunny afternoon or cool colors (blues, greys) for a rainy evening.
- Pattern Play: Don't be afraid to add your own patterns to clothing, bus advertisements, or building tiles.
- Blend Colors: Gently layer different shades to create interesting effects, like a gradient sky or realistic brickwork.
